因为我用的是vue类型的节点,所以这里就按照vue节点来进行讲解,其它的节点(React、Angular、Html)这些都是通用的。 在vue节点内部的某个元素上需要执行一个点击事件,但是在执行本事件的时候不能去触发node:click的事件、在执行node:click事件的时候不能触发vue节点的点击事件,也就是两边的事件都是独立的,谁也不能影...
因为我用的是vue类型的节点,所以这里就按照vue节点来进行讲解,其它的节点(React、Angular、Html)这些都是通用的。 在vue节点内部的某个元素上需要执行一个点击事件,但是在执行本事件的时候不能去触发node:click的事件、在执行node:click事件的时候不能触发vue节点的点击事件,也就是两边的事件都是独立的,谁也不能影...
import { register, getTeleport } from '@antv/x6-vue-shape'import vueNode1 from'./node1.vue' 注册节点 - 添加画布 //注册vue组件节点register({ shape:'custom-vue-node', x:200, y:100, width:100, height:50, component: vueNode1 })this.graph.addNode({ id:'xxfdafds', shape:'custom-v...
Dnd插件 Stencil插件 图片导出 1.x常见问题 坐标转换 Transform Model getsuccessors X6 Vue3 Components 微信收录文章 ✈️ demo体验 关系图谱(国内镜像) 关系图谱(备用地址) 拖拽demo(国内镜像) 自定义拖拽(备用地址)
实现的功能有: 增加节点 删除节点 编辑节点 展开收起 具体实现 先在项目中安装 antv g6 npm install --save @antv/g6 vue 文件创建容器渲染 渲染的容器 渲染方法和初始化树图 importG6from'@antv/g6' conststate = reactive({ treeData: { id:'root'...
由于作者用的vue技术栈,所以这里的解决方法主要以vue为主 方案1:使用nextTick等待dom全部渲染完成 nextTick(() =>{ graph.centerContent(); }); 方案2:直接在接口中使用 getDataView({size: -1,name: item.tableMetaName}).then(res=>{if(res.code===0) {// 缩放graph.zoom(-0.1);// 画布居中graph...
由于作者用的vue技术栈,所以这里的解决方法主要以vue为主 方案1:使用nextTick等待dom全部渲染完成 nextTick(() =>{ graph.centerContent(); }); 方案2:直接在接口中使用 getDataView({size: -1,name: item.tableMetaName}).then(res=>{if(res.code===0) {// 缩放graph.zoom(-0.1);// 画布居中graph...
使用vue3 、vite 、 AntV X6 完成的流程设计器。设计器主要的用途为ERP类项目的流程审批。因为平台旧版本使用的SilverLight流程设计器,然后按照项目需求和原有的样式制作的一模一样的设计器。支持 职能带、节点属性、边条件表达式等。 技术点 1、使用vite + vue3 + vuex + axios + element plus + eslint + ...
Repository files navigation README vue3作为节点的文章 https://x6.antv.antgroup.com/tutorial/intermediate/vue 自带支持拖拽的的菜单 https://x6.antv.antgroup.com/tutorial/plugins/stencilAbout vue-components node Resources Readme Activity Stars 0 stars Watchers 1 watching Forks 0 forks Repor...
这样,你就可以在Vue 3项目中成功使用AntV G6来创建和渲染图表了。